Classification: Longiforum-Asiatic Hybrid (USDA Zones 5-10, winter mulch recommended in the colder climates)
Stock # 5002 - 'Brindisi' - Easter x Asiatic Lily Bulb
Named for the little port town of Brindisi, Italy, the city’s name is derived from Brunda meaning “The head of a Deer”. It’s ancient name was Brundisium. The splendor of Brindisi came about during the Roman age after being conquered in 267 BC by the Roman army following which it became one of the principal seaports during Roman rule as well as a principal embarkation point for the Crusaders during the Middle Ages. In the late 1800’s to 1914, Brindisi was the main stop for the Indian Mail Route with ships setting sale every Sunday afternoon for Port Said, Bombay, and Calcutta.
As Brindisi of the past, ‘Brindisi’ the lily holds a commanding and important position in the garden. The rich, medium pink flowers of ‘Brindisi’ are a sight to behold and rather than becoming an embarkation point, will be a daily destination point in your garden to view the beauty and wonder of this lily. Very color fast and showing just a hint of spotting in cooler areas, bloom will be anticipated for years to come. Light Easter lily scent. 3 to 4 Feet. Late June, early July bloom.
